Electrode sensitivity check
The cell constant of a conductivity electrode may vary, depending on the
sample solution. Check the cell constant by measuring conductivity,
using the following solutions, at least once every three months.
Prepare the potassium chloride standard solution (KCl 0.01 mol/L) using
the procedure below.
In addition, if an error of 5% of more compared to the above values
occurs, calibrate the cell constant (See page 19).

Preparing potassium chloride standard solution
How to prepare solution
Dry the potassium chloride powder ("superior quality" commercial
potassium chloride or better) for two hours, at 105 ºC, then cool it in a
desiccator. Measure out the above-listed amount of potassium chloride
into a beaker and dissolve it in de-ionized water. Then, pour into 1-liter
volumetric flask and add de-ionized water until the indication line.
